Onsite, Florida location EOCMission of Role/Position Summary:The Logistics Section Chief (LC) is responsible for providing overall management and support to facilities, services, and material in support of the incident. The Logistics Section Chief participates in the development and implementation of the Incident Action Plan (IAP) and activates and supervises the Branches and Units within the Logistics Section. The Logistics Section Chief oversees and directs the activities of the Support Branch, and the Mutual Aid Branch.Tasks, Duties, and Responsibilities:Reasonable accommodation will be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the following essential functions:Coordinate with the State Logistics Response Center (SLRC) to prioritize support requirements, identify hardest-hit counties, and provide mission guidance.Collaborate with ESF-6 and NGOs to rapidly deploy field kitchens and cantinas.Ensure ESF-7 DMS secures land or buildings through lease, RRF, or MOA for staging areas, forward operating bases, base camps, warehouses, or to replace damaged or destroyed facilities.Coordinate with ESF-11 to project and procure food, water, and ice needs.Work with the Florida National Guard to support Logistics Staging Area (LSA) operations.Coordinate with ESF-19 Fuels on fueling provisions for the response effort.Assist on portions of projects and ensure all aspects are completed as outlined in the contract scope of work and timeline.Attend meetings and conference calls with clients.Maintain currency of and compliance with applicable state and federal policies, procedures, and guidance documents for applicable roles.Provide service and support for assigned resources.Communicate changes in logistical support to incident resources.Evaluate and monitor current situation to determine if present plan of action will meet incident objectives.Participate in the preparation of the IAP or relevant plan.Review tactical plans for operational periods.Advise on current capabilities and limitations for service and support.All other duties as assigned.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ities:Ability to effectively communicate both verbally and written.Ability to maintain confidentiality with sensitive customer and internal information.Capable of multi-tasking when necessary.Strong familiarity with state and local governments is necessary.Excellent critical thinking, strategic planning, and problem-solving skills.Highly organized, detail oriented and self-motivated.Strong time management skills.Strong desire to help people.Ability to be flexible and make quick decisions as disasters change and develop.Supervisory Responsibilities:May have lead responsibilities within projects or small teams depending on function with senior level support.Expected Hours of Work:Schedule may vary, but 12-hour work days can be expected.
